The Clock Case Again this is an easy part to do as we have most of the parts ready to assemble Open all three of your saved ufo files. Drag the handle and hinges from the first to a new image. Close that ufo01 now, we are finished with it. Drag the parts from ufo02 on to the same new image. We don't need the two decorative parts. Leave them and close ufo02 now. Open ufodeco and drag these parts to your new image. Close ufodeco. Now we are ready to give the clock case a door. Outline drawing tool same settings as for the door in part one. Wood preset, shape rectangle, 3D border 7 depth 2, draw a shape to big sit on top of the rectangle. Place on top of the rectangle and resize as needed. Place the outside edges in position and then and any other decoration you want to use. Leave the hinges and handle to the side. | |
|
Before we finish with the wood lets decorate the top of the case. This is very much a personal choice. Here is what I did. Duplicate one of the bottom edges, you will find it easier to do this using the layer manager since our clock case is not merged. Move it up to the top using the arrow keys. Resize it so it becomes a bit wider and comes out to either side of the top edge of the clock case. Still using the same wood, I drew a half circle and resized it to fit making it approximately one third of the height of the clock case. Use the burn tool to darken the top of the circle. Add some more decoration similar to what you used on the clock base. Leave the hinges and handle to the side. Select all except the door frame and merge as single object. Save as ufotop.
